Output 8fa2b66e1f353ab970282bee5dfc9c87e9f57146edd07d935c176b1691515f4e:1

value
28518410
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 23badccde5e550b956b46ebef662d241faa7a71c5e737c2d0c64a353f103e688
address
tb1pywaden09u4gtj445d6l0vckjg8a20fcuteehctgvvj348ugru6yq6r5zyu
transaction
8fa2b66e1f353ab970282bee5dfc9c87e9f57146edd07d935c176b1691515f4e
confirmations
43679
spent
true